Ellis Island Casino & Hotel, a Las Vegas staple for nearly six decades, has recently unveiled the first phase of…
Travel News Today
TravelNewsToday.com delivers breaking news, destination insights, and industry intelligence that keep travel professionals ahead of changing travel trends.